The Call of Duty Endowment (C.O.D.E.) has announced a comprehensive celebration of Military Appreciation Month 2025 in partnership with USAA. The initiative brings special content to Call of Duty: Black Ops 6 players while supporting veterans through various programs that have already placed 150,000 veterans into high-quality jobs.

Free Content for Veterans and Special In-Game Events

Military service members and veterans can claim the exclusive C.O.D.E. United Force: Tracer Pack for Call of Duty: Black Ops 6 and Warzone at no cost. This marks the first Endowment pack inspired by real-life veterans: First Sergeant (Ret.) Korey Staley and Captain (Ret.) Florent "Flo" Groberg. The pack will be available in the coming weeks through verification on the official website.

All players can participate in the C.O.D.E. Got Your Six Event running from May 15 through May 29, 2025. The event focuses on teamwork and supporting squad members while offering exclusive in-game rewards across Black Ops 6 (including Zombies) and Warzone.

Community Challenge with Country Music Star

Country music superstar Kane Brown joins the celebration with the High Road Challenge, running from May 9-14, 2025. The community goal is to collectively reach 15 million wins/extractions across multiplayer, Warzone, and Zombies modes. Success will unlock the exclusive "KB High Road" Calling Card, commemorating both Kane's tour and the Endowment's 15th anniversary.

What Other Events Are Happening During Military Appreciation Month?

The celebration extends beyond digital content with real-world events. On May 3, 2025, C.O.D.E. will support the British Army vs. Royal Navy Rugby match at Allianz Stadium Twickenham for the prestigious Babcock Trophy.

Additionally, a partnership with the Texas Rangers will bring special in-stadium programming on May 14, 2025. Fans purchasing tickets through the official link will receive a limited-edition Ghost figurine, with a portion of proceeds supporting veteran employment initiatives.

Call of Duty Black Ops 6 Military Appreciation Month Got Your Six Event promotional image

Impact on Veteran Employment

The Call of Duty Endowment has made significant progress in its mission, with their nonprofit grantees placing veterans into jobs at 1/15th the cost of the U.S. Department of Labor in 2024. These initiatives continue to build on that success while engaging the gaming community in supporting veterans' transition to civilian careers.
